Change JVM JIT Options at runtime

You cannot change the JVM mode at runtime, however you can modify some flags without restarting the JVM. Just connect to the JVM using a JMX client (like VisualVM) and use the operation setVMOption of com.sun.management:type=HotSpotDiagnostic.

For instance, if you want to enable detailed GC logging without restarting the JVM, call the method setVMOptions("PrintGCDetails", "true").

You can change some of those settings through MBeans.

Most of them are read-only though.
